Geochemist analysis has confirmed that before the arrival of the Dogon people to the Bandiagara Cliff in two successive waves in the 13th and the 15th century, a Pre-Dogon population with a different and distinct genetic profile had been inhabiting this area since the 11th century and had disappeared in the 16th century.
Sculptures such as present figure were most likely produced in the intermediary phase, when the Pre-Dogon population—the Tellem—lived side-by-side with the Dogon, sharing and influencing each other’s cultural practices
